Soogil offers a modern Korean dining experience infused with French culinary techniques, creating a unique fusion cuisine. It is a petite establishment, ideal for special occasions and fine dining, known for its meticulously crafted dishes and elegant presentation.
Customers consistently praise Soogil for its delicious and beautifully presented dishes, highlighting the balance of flavors and the chef's technique and creativity. The service is noted as welcoming and accommodating. Many consider it a top fine dining experience in NYC, perfect for anniversaries or memorable nights out, with particular acclaim for the Beef Wellington, duck, beef tartare, and Chilean Sea Bass.
Chef Soogil Lim also has a sister restaurant called Raon, which offers a different but equally special experience. Soogil aims to provide a refined dining experience that showcases a harmonious blend of Korean and French culinary traditions.
